Saturn: A Colossal Celestial Giant

Saturn and Earth, two celestial bodies within our solar system, exhibit a striking difference in size. Saturn’s immense diameter, measuring approximately 76,180 miles, dwarfs Earth’s circumference of roughly 7,917 miles. This colossal disparity translates to Saturn being over nine times larger than Earth in terms of diameter and nearly 83 times more massive. The volume of Saturn’s sphere, approximately 827 Earths, further emphasizes its vastness compared to our planet.
